Frequently Asked Questions - General Inpatient Care

Q: My daughter is a nurse, can she take care of me?
A: Your daughter can assist you with basic care likened to any other friend or family member. The plan of care as it relates to medications, IVs, dressing changes have to be performed by the ELCH professional staff.

Q: May a family member stay over night to assist me?
A: When it is in your best interest for someone to be with you overnight and if the roommate gives his/her permission.

Q: May I have flowers?
A: You may have flowers so long as a roommate is not allergic to them and you are not in the ICCU.

Q: May I smoke?
A: Smoking is permitted only on the Behavioral Health Unit, and then only with specific written orders from a physician.

Q: Can my family members bring food into the hospital for me?
A: Your family may bring in food for you so long as it is in accordance with your diet.

Q: How does East Liverpool City Hospital handle latex allergic patients?
A: ELCH uses products that are essentially "latex free". We assess the patient upon admission as inpatients, or for outpatient treatment, and plan treatment to be latex free, as appropriate.
